python蓝色爱心代码
时间: 2023-12-03 08:41:04 浏览: 54
以下是一个使用Python Turtle库绘制蓝色爱心的代码:
```python
import turtle
# 设置画布大小和背景颜色
turtle.setup(600, 600)
turtle.bgcolor("white")
# 定义画笔颜色和粗细
turtle.color("#00BFFF")
turtle.pensize(3)
# 移动画笔到起始点
turtle.penup()
turtle.goto(0, -200)
turtle.pendown()
# 绘制爱心
turtle.begin_fill()
turtle.left(45)
turtle.forward(200)
turtle.circle(100, 180)
turtle.right(90)
turtle.circle(100, 180)
turtle.forward(200)
turtle.end_fill()
# 隐藏画笔
turtle.hideturtle()
# 等待用户关闭窗口
turtle.done()
```
相关问题
python蓝色酷炫爱心代码
Python蓝色酷炫爱心代码是一种可以在Python中绘制出酷炫的爱心图案的代码。下面是一个示例代码:
```
import turtle
t = turtle.Turtle()
t.getscreen().bgcolor("#008080")
t.speed(10)
def curve():
for i in range(200):
t.right(1)
t.forward(1)
t.color('#f4a460', '#f4a460')
t.begin_fill()
t.left(140)
t.forward(111.65)
curve()
t.left(120)
curve()
t.forward(111.65)
t.end_fill()
t.hideturtle()
turtle.done()
```
当你运行这个代码时,它将绘制一个蓝色的填充爱心图案。如果你希望了解更多关于Python绘图的内容,可以查阅turtle库的文档。
python动态蓝色爱心代码
在Python中,动态创建一个蓝色爱心图案通常涉及到图形绘制,可以使用诸如PIL(Pillow)这样的图像处理库来实现。以下是一个简单的例子,展示如何使用PIL创建一个蓝色爱心:
```python
from PIL import Image, ImageDraw, ImageFont
# 创建一个新的空白图片
image = Image.new('RGB', (200, 200), 'white') # (宽度, 高度, 背景颜色)
draw = ImageDraw.Draw(image)
# 定义爱心形状的路径
def love_heart(x, y):
points = [(x, y), (x+70, y-70), (x+100, y-100), (x+100, y-50),
(x+70, y), (x+35, y-35), (x, y)]
return points
# 绘制蓝色爱心
heart_points = love_heart(50, 50)
draw.polygon(heart_points, fill='blue')
# 保存图片
image.save('blue_heart.png')
```
这个代码首先创建一个白色的200x200像素的图片,然后定义了一个函数`love_heart`来描述爱心的形状。`polygon`方法用于在图片上绘制这个形状,并填充为蓝色。最后,将绘制好的图片保存为`blue_heart.png`。
如果你想要更动态的效果,比如改变爱心的位置或大小,可以将`love_heart`函数参数化。相关问题:
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)